This adds support for running against GHES by using v2.2.0 of
@actions/github. I also bumped@actions/coreto 1.2.4 to fix error handling in the case anErrortype is thrown rather than astring.The build/pack steps seemed unreliable, so I updated the Typscript config to build to
./lib, andnccwill then build out of that (this matches other actions like actions/stale).Tested by pushing this version of the action to an "actions" org on the GHES instance. I also needed to set
NODE_TLS_REJECT_UNAUTHORIZED = 0temporarily in the action to get around my self-signed (or otherwise not trusted) server cert.
